Montmorency County, Michigan Facts

When was Montmorency County, MI Created?
Montmorency County was created on April 1, 1840 from Mackinac County and unorganized territory (originally named Cheonoquet County until March 8, 1843).

What is the County Seat of Montmorency County, MI?
The County Seat is located in Atlanta also, the county government website is www.montmorencycountymichigan.us/.

What counties are adjacent to Montmorency County, MI?
Bordering Counties are Presque Isle CountyAlpena CountyOscoda CountyOtsego CountyCheboygan County.

Montmorency County, MI Census Records


What Montmorency County, MI census records are available?
There are many types of census records for Montmorency County guide you in researching your family tree. Federal Population Schedules are available for 18401850186018701880 (free index)1890 (fragment)19001910192019301940.

Montmorency Co. Mortality Schedules can be found for 1850, 1860, 1870 and 1880. Montmorency Co. Industry and Agriculture can be obtained for 1850, 1860, 1870 and 1880. Montmorency Co. Union Veterans Schedules is available for 1890.
